"Blessed are those who hunger and thirst..."

This morning during the service our elders and congregation prayed over two sweet sisters from Serbia. Both of their first names are Vesna, the Russian word for Spring.  They are starting a crisis pregnancy center there. The country has the highest rate of abortion per capita. We sent a mission trip to Serbia last year from our church and are forming a long term mission team that will be sent there soon. 

I was able to see their radient faces as they worshipped on the front row today.  I had the chance to say goodbye to one of them after the service. She responded emotionally "Thank you for leading the worship so beautifully, we will go back with our hearts full to share with our congregation"   If I had been the one leaving after a visit to their country those would have been my parting words to them. 

I'm going to Alaska this summer to lead a worship conference at a church.  The one who is arranging it said they were very needy for worship there. I think that is a good place to be, if you know it.  Ministry is hardest when there is no hunger for God.  Better, persecution with hunger, than ease with apathy.  I love to be a part of helping hungry worshippers come to the where they can filled with God.  I wonder, how much more God loves it?
